Marque analyst note

The Buick GS Stage 1 market has softened considerably, with the current median sitting at $82,750 and a sharp 24.8% decline over the past twelve months signaling genuine downward pressure rather than seasonal correction. The SELL signal reflects this deterioration, suggesting that the recent trajectory has broken a longer-term positive trend.

Liquidity remains thin with only five tracked sales in the past year against a historical sample of 22 transactions, indicating that buyers are selective and sellers face meaningful patience requirements. The absence of active listings further suggests that motivated owners are sitting on inventory rather than rushing to market.

The GS Stage 1 occupies a modest collectibility tier—classified as appreciating classic with a score of 6 out of 10—where moderate desirability and limited production create some long-term appeal but insufficient momentum to sustain current valuations. Muscle car enthusiasm tends to concentrate on higher-volume or higher-performance variants, leaving this model in a secondary position within the broader classic Buick landscape.

Base projections point to material contraction ahead, with the three-year outlook suggesting a median near $43,600 (down 47.3% from current levels) and the five-year base case settling around $36,000 (down 56.5%). These declines are consistent with the car's classification status shifting from appreciating to depreciating, driven by soft collector demand and the broader cooling in mid-tier American muscle inventory.

Buyers entering now should treat any purchase as a personal-use decision rather than a store of value, as the data supports further normalization downward over the next several years.
